Section 01

Neighborhood Overview

The Clarksville Softball Complex is strategically located in the heart of Clarksville, Indiana, just across the Ohio River from Louisville, Kentucky. Situated off Interstate 65, the venue offers straightforward access for visitors coming from various directions. Potters Lane serves as the primary access road, leading directly to the complex. For those arriving by air, Louisville Muhammad Ali International Airport (SDF) is the closest major airport, approximately a 20-30 minute drive depending on traffic. Parking is ample and directly adjacent to the fields, though designated areas for team load-in and larger vehicles are important to note for efficient drop-offs. Public transportation options are limited in this suburban area, making rideshares or personal vehicles the most common modes of transport. Strategic arrival is key, especially during peak tournament weekends; aim to arrive at least 30-45 minutes prior to game times to account for parking and team organization.

5–15 Minutes Away

Falls of the Ohio State Park

4.2 mi

Just a short drive north across the river in Jeffersonville, this park offers a unique blend of natural beauty and historical significance. Explore the fossil beds, which are among the finest Devonian fossil exposures in the world, or visit the Interpretive Center to learn about the area's paleontology and natural history. The park also features walking trails along the Ohio River, providing scenic views and a peaceful escape from the tournament intensity. It's an excellent option for families looking for a brief excursion or a way to unwind after a long day of games.

Local & Elevated Picks

Joe Huber's Family Farm and Restaurant

8.5 mi

While a bit further out, Joe Huber's is a beloved Southern Indiana institution offering a true farm-to-table experience. Known for its generous family-style meals featuring fried chicken, country ham, and classic sides, it's an ideal spot for a celebratory team dinner or a hearty meal for families. The rustic setting and delicious comfort food make it a memorable outing for those willing to travel a short distance for an authentic local taste. Reservations are often recommended, especially for larger groups.

Section 08

Weather & Seasons

❄️

Winter

Winter in Clarksville brings cold temperatures, with daytime highs often in the 30s and 40s Fahrenheit. Outdoor activities are minimal, and the softball complex is typically dormant. Visitors during this season should pack heavy coats, hats, gloves, and warm layers. Any outdoor exploration would require bundling up significantly.

🌱

Spring & early summer

Spring brings a pleasant transition with temperatures warming from the 50s to the 70s. Early summer continues this trend, often reaching the 80s. Expect sunshine mixed with potential rain showers. Lightweight jackets and comfortable layers are advisable, along with rain gear just in case. This is prime tournament season, so be prepared for variable conditions.

☀️

Mid-summer

Mid-summer (July-August) is characterized by heat and humidity, with temperatures frequently in the high 80s and 90s Fahrenheit, often feeling hotter. Sunscreen, hats, and hydration are essential for anyone spending extended time outdoors. Light, breathable clothing is a must. Games may be delayed or suspended due to extreme heat or thunderstorms.

🍂

Fall season

Fall offers crisp, comfortable weather, with temperatures cooling from the 70s into the 50s and 60s. Mornings can be cool, requiring a light jacket or sweater, while afternoons remain pleasant. This is another popular time for tournaments. Layers are key, and it’s wise to check the forecast daily for comfortable game-day attire.

📅

Rain & snow

Rain is possible year-round but is more frequent in spring and summer. Thunderstorms can develop rapidly, leading to game delays. Snowfall is typically light and infrequent during winter months. If traveling during potentially wet or cold periods, pack waterproof outerwear, umbrellas, and footwear suitable for damp conditions.
